Determination of organophosphorus pesticides in fruits and vegetables by matrix solid-phase dispersion method

Multiresidue matrix solid-phase technique with capillary gas chromatographic detection for determination and quantification of the commonly used organophosphorus pesticides (chlorpyrifos, chlorpyrifos-methyl, diazinon, dimethoate, fenitrothion, formothion, malathion, parathion, phosalone, pirimiphos-methyl) in fruits and vegetables is decribed. The method gave high recoveries for all spiked samples on 80-120 percent range. The limits of detection were from 0.01 to 0.1 mg/kg for the compounds studied and were much lower than maximum residue levels allowed. The procedure was applied to determination of ten organophosphorus pesticides in samples collected during the routine crop monitoring
